ios - UITableView 不会滚动
全部标签 如何在单击javascript确认框上的取消按钮时停止页面呈现.cs代码?我有一个按钮点击事件,在某些IF条件下我要求用户确认。现在,当用户单击“确定”按钮时,我必须将新数据绑定(bind)到网格中。但是如果用户点击取消按钮,它不应该用新数据刷新网格。问题:单击JavaScript确认框上的取消按钮时,如何停止执行以下代码,或者如何从JavaScript返回/中断?谁能帮我解决这个问题?提前致谢。标记代码publicvoidbtnCopy_Click(objectsender,EventArgse){if(Convert.ToInt32(hidId.Value)>0){stringsc
这是一个使用POJS的jsfiddle,显示returnfalse;不会停止事件的传播:http://jsfiddle.net/Ralt/Lz2Pw/这是另一个使用jQuery的代码,显示returnfalse;does停止了事件的传播:http://jsfiddle.net/Ralt/D5Mtg/编辑:向我解释为什么jQuery这样做的人-有意不同于原始行为-(以及代码中的位置)得到了答案。这是代码(很长,但很容易阅读):两个版本的HTML:child1child2child3POJS:document.getElementById('child1').onclick=functio
我无法在Safari(带有IOS-6的iPad)中访问localStorage。例如,以下代码在所有浏览器上的Windows和(带有iOS-5的iPad)上都可以正常工作,但在iOS-6中却不行:localStorage.setItem("var","5");alert(localStorage.getItem("var"));请帮忙。 最佳答案 我可以通过关闭iPad上的隐私浏览来解决这个问题。我从引用资料中找到了解决方案:https://github.com/cloudhead/less.js/issues/312#issuec
我有一个使用node.js的express和socket.io编写的网络应用程序,该应用程序在本地主机上运行良好,但是当我推送到我的ec2服务器时,它连接大约20秒然后断开连接,然后再次连接等...给我Node控制台上的错误作为warn-websocketconnectioninvalidinfo-transportend服务器app=express()server=http.createServer(app)io=require('socket.io').listen(server)客户socket=io.connect()我知道问题不在我的代码上,因为我在本地主机上对Web应用程序
有很多网站(例如www.9gag.com)会检查您的滚动百分比并确定您是否下降了80%。如果是这样,它会显示更多内容。我希望看到的代码示例:$(window).scroll(function(){if(scroll.height>=80%){//thescrollisabout80%down.}});我想知道如何检查滚动条是否像那些网站一样下降了80%左右? 最佳答案 您检查页面的高度是多少,并将此值与当前位置进行比较。如果当前位置是高度的80%,则运行一些代码。$(window).scroll(function(){varcont
我正在尝试使用Bower安装包。没有.bowerrc文件,它可以工作。例如,bowerinstallangular#1.0.6将很好地安装在./bower_components中。如果有一个带有{'directory':'public/javascripts/vendor'}的.bowerrc,bowerinstallangular#1.0.6将不起作用。实际上,该命令的输出是什么。它只是打印一个空行,然后下一行是我的终端提示符。该软件包未安装在任何地方。但是,如果有一个空的.bowerrc文件,它会在./bower_components中安装包。为什么不安装软件包,我该如何解决?(所
我正在尝试使用setInterval()和window.scrollBy()平滑地滚动页面我会使用jQuery的animate函数,但动画需要连续且无限循环(页面内容将是无限的)。这个想法相当简单:varx=1;vary=1;setInterval(function(){window.scrollBy(0,x);},y);如何在不使动画显得跳动的情况下提高滚动速度?我遇到了两个问题:setInterval()不能采用小于1的Y值(或者可能接近30,具体取决于浏览器限制)增加X的值会导致动画跳动(由于像素被完全跳过)这里有一个fiddle可以用来做实验:http://jsfiddle.n
我有一个jquery函数,可以在滚动页面时上下移动一些div,这里是代码->$(window).scroll(function(){$(".mydiv").css({"margin-top":($(window).scrollTop())+"px","margin-left":($(window).scrollLeft())+"px"});});上面的代码只适用于一个div,比如->ThisdivworksThisdivtakesahighdistancefromabovedivandgoesdown$(window).scroll(function(){$(".mydiv").css
我正在尝试创建一种平滑的滚动体验**,并在用户过度滚动时产生反弹效果,即过度滚动到底部或顶部。Thisanswer回答如何平滑滚动,但我也试图在滚动出界时反弹。像这样:注意。虽然此gif显示的是移动设备,但我想在所有浏览器、桌面和移动设备上实现它。我尝试将以下代码添加到间隔中://50=Paddingif(tgt.scrollToptgt.scrollHeight-tgt.offsetHeight-50){pos=Math.bounce(step++,start,change,steps);}else{pos=Math.easeOut(step++,start,change,steps
我在ES6中(通过node-esml)实现了一个简单的GCD算法,并且(对我而言)在while循环中更新变量值时出现了奇怪的行为。这段代码非常有效:functiongcdWithTemp(x,y){let[r,rdash]=[x,y]while(r!=0){q=Math.floor(rdash/r)temp=rr=rdash-q*rrdash=temp}return(rdash)}console.log(gcdWithTemp(97,34))返回1的预期答案。但是,如果我删除临时变量并改为使用解构赋值来尝试获得相同的结果:functiongcdWithDestructuredAssig